Webdaily routine - clean the kitchen with a braless single mom 2024 p2 WebOrganized moms have routines. Every family is different. What works for you might not work for me and vice versa. But there are a few things that we all have in common, and these are the things we build routines around. Everyone’s gotta eat. Everyone’s gotta sleep. And everyone’s gotta keep house. Here are some routines that serve moms: WebHere are some quick and easy tidy routines. The routines in our own home include: Emptying dishwasher in the morning.
